Wikipedia

  1. Cinema

    Cinema is a song by Italian DJ and electro house music producer Benny Benassi and British singer-songwriter Gary Go. The song was written by Gary Go with music produced by Benny and Alle Benassi. It was released on 8 March 2011 by Ultra Records and All Around the World, on Benny Benassi's fourth studio album Electroman. Fans first picked up on the song after it was included in the hit video game, Need For Speed: Hot Pursuit. The single EP featured several remixes by Skrillex, Laidback Luke, Alex Gaudino & Jason Rooney, and Congo Rock. The Skrillex remix went on to become a hit in its own right, staying in iTunes US Dance Top 10 for over six months after its release, and winning a 2012 Grammy Award for Best Remixed Recording. An instrumental version was featured in the debut trailer for the video game, Sonic Lost World. The song has, as of May 2019, been viewed/played over 400 million times on YouTube.

ChatGPT

  1. cinema

    Cinema, also known as film, is a visual art form used to simulate experiences that communicate ideas, tell stories, and evoke emotions. It is done by recording photographic images with cameras, or by creating images using animation techniques or visual effects. The process of filmmaking includes a wide range of disciplines such as directing, screenwriting, production, cinematography, sound recording, and editing. The cinema medium has developed into several sub-fields like feature films, documentaries, short films, and others. Furthermore, it includes many production techniques and genres ranging from live-action, silent films, talkies, classics, noir, animation, and others.
